    Head of HR: Sales

    Purpose

    Strategic HR partnership with business leaders. Providing people direction to maximize performance, sound employee relations, High staff morale and devise functional strategy to unlock full potential of the talents through diversity and inclusion.

    Contribute to the People Leadership Team meaningfully to drive the people agenda for the overall business success and to maximize shareholders value, Opco profitability, market share and drive optimum cost efficiencies int the value chain.
     
    Organisational Development:

    • Work with the departmental heads to design fit for purpose org structures
    • Develop job profiles and arrange job evaluations as and when necessary.
    • Facilitate rollout of functional competencies in area of responsibility
    • Train manages and employees on HEINEKEN behaviours and values
    • Assist departmental heads to interpret climate survey results and develop action plans

    Performance Management:

    • Coach managers and employees on the use of the performance Management systems
    • Co-ordinate objective setting sessions with departmental plans
    • Co-ordinate calibration sessions in areas of responsibility
    • Ensure that departments set SMART objectives in areas of responsibility
    • Prepare performance trend report and coach managers on the execution of performance improvement initiative

    Talent Management:

    • Work with departmental managers to identify future talent needs and prompt the People & Organizational Development team
    • Support hiring managers to fill vacant positions by utilizing fit for purpose sourcing methods
    • Manage the recruitment process to ensure completion of recruitment activities within targeted timelines
    • Provide guidance to hiring managers on employment equity targets
    • Prepare a regular talent analysis report

    Employee Exit Process:

    • Execute all types of employee exists
    • Conduct exist interviews for middle  and senior managers

    HR Business Partnering:

    • Work with the departmental heads to design fit for purpose org structures
    • Attend departmental meetings regularly
    • Assess customer needs and recommend interventions
    • Develop sound relationships with internal customers
    • Perform other duties as required from time to time

    Employee Relations:

    • Manage Dispute and Grievance procedures
    • Negotiating Collective bargaining agreements with the union
    • Overseeing dispute resolution involving employees, management and unions
    • Advising management on issues regarding union-management relations, such as contract negotiations
    • Handle CCMA matters (Conciliation, Arbitrations, reviews, Condonations, Rescission and Mediation
    • To ensure that robust Employee Relations policies are developed and implemented in alignment with the Group HR strategy and business needs
    • To monitor labour legislation developments and implement appropriate strategies to ensure compliance and minimise business risk. 
    • To build and maintain excellent relationships between management, employees and employee representatives.

    People Management:

    • Management of direct reports.

    Education:

    • Post Graduate Degree in Human Resources, Psychology, or related field in Humanities.

    Experience:

    • 10-year experience in Human Resources, or in an Organisational Development/Effectiveness environment of which 5 must be in leadership roles
    • 5+ years specialized experience in one or more of the following: Learning, Organisational Development & Design, Change Management, Organisational Effectiveness, Talent Management, Diversity, Well- being, Reward, HR Generalist
    • Above-market/Regional and Global Experience as People Business Partner preferably in a FMCG company
    • Sound knowledge of HR trends, best practices and procedures as well as appropriate labour legislation, e.g. Basic Conditions of Employment Act, Labour Relations Act, Employment Equity Act, etc.
    • Successful Industrial and Employee Relations with a successful CCMA track record.
    • Good business acumen and successful problem-solving experience leading to lasting employee relations solutions within a business.
    • Track record of effective leadership practices – leading self, others and teams.
    • Computer literate and technologically savvy in the general office management systems e.g.  MS Office as well as HR Information Systems e.g. SAP Specific Company or Industry Knowledge.
